Highly efficient regioselective synthesis of pyrroles via a tandem enamine formation–Michael addition–cyclization sequence under catalyst- and solvent-free conditions

An efficient three-component, catalyst-, solvent-, and column chromatography-free procedure was developed for the synthesis of 3-(1<italic>H</italic>-pyrrol-3-yl)indolin-2-ones.
